Israeli media reported that Saudi Arabia is about to open up its airspace to Israeli airlines.

The move is part of a round-trip deal between Saudi Arabia, “Israel” and the US. It should come to fruition in the near future and create a dramatic change in the map of alliances in the Middle East, according to Israeli media.

Israeli media went on to say that “Saudi airspace is open to Israeli companies only on flights to the United Arab Emirates and Bahrain, as part of the Abraham agreements”, stressing that all this is expected to change soon when Israeli planes and planes of foreign companies making their way to “Israel” will be able to pass indefinitely in Saudi Arabia.

In exchange for the opening of Saudi airspace, “Tel Aviv will give the green light for the transfer of the islands of Tiran and Sanafir from Egyptian sovereignty to Saudi sovereignty”, Israeli media added.

Reports have also stressed that “contacts between Tel Aviv, Riyadh, and Washington are in the most advanced stages, but final agreements have not yet been reached on the details."

Israeli media also believe that the postponement of Biden's visit to the region, from the original date at the end of June next month, is related to the US desire to reach a comprehensive and far-reaching agreement between the three parties, and only then embark on a diplomatic victory round.

On its account, “Israel Hayom”, a daily newspaper, highlighted that “Israel” and Saudi Arabia have had informal ties and secret cooperation for many years, adding that the alliance between the 2 parties is about to be published.

The alliance is mainly “against the background of the Iranian threat that is feared in both Tel Aviv and Riyadh, and in light of the Saudi desire to thaw the cold relations with the US”, the newspaper added.

“The process of normalization between “Israel” and Saudi Arabia is expected to take another step, it said.

The Israeli newspaper went on to say that the main driver of the move within the kingdom is the country's Crown Prince and de facto ruler, Mohammad bin Salman (MBS).

It is worth mentioning that US President Joe Biden will soon be visiting Riyadh succeeding his visit to "Israel". 

“Israel” has continuously been interested in advancing its relations with Saudi Arabia. The major reason for this is the security coordination policy against Iran, aiming to target and weaken the axis of resistance which has given the Palestinians, over the years, more power.
